    Types of Toilet Flanges:



    Recognizing the different types of commode flanges is vital for picking the most appropriate choice for your plumbing requires. PVC, ABS, and cast iron are among the common materials used in commode flange building and construction, each offering distinct advantages and factors to consider. PVC flanges, known for their cost and deterioration resistance, are favoured for their ease of setup and sturdiness. Abdominal muscle flanges, similar to PVC in terms of cost and simplicity of setup, are treasured for their effectiveness and resistance to impacts. On the other hand, cast iron flanges, renowned for their phenomenal strength and longevity, are frequently chosen for high-traffic areas or commercial setups where longevity is extremely important. By familiarising yourself with the characteristics of each product, you can make a notified decision when picking a bathroom flange that aligns with your specific needs and preferences.

    In addition to product considerations, bathroom flanges also can be found in various design and styles to fit various plumbing setups and installation preferences. Offset flanges, as an example, are designed to fit toilets mounted on floors that are not level or where the drain lies off-centre. Likewise, repair flanges, likewise called repair rings or spacer rings, are used to resolve issues such as broken or damaged flanges without the requirement for considerable plumbing modifications. In addition, flexible flanges provide adaptability in positioning, enabling exact placement and fit throughout setup. By checking out the diverse series of bathroom flange kinds and styles available, you can pick the choice that finest suits your plumbing arrangement and setup requirements, making certain a smooth and trustworthy service for your washroom fixtures.

    Specialized Options:



    In addition to conventional commode flanges, there are specialty alternatives available to deal with certain plumbing challenges and installation preferences. One such choice is the balanced out flange, which is made to accommodate bathrooms mounted on floors that are uneven or where the waste pipe is located off-centre. Offset flanges include an unique design that permits the bathroom to be placed at a minor angle, making up for unequal flooring or misaligned plumbing links. This ingenious solution ensures a secure and secure setup, getting rid of the need for pricey and taxing flooring progressing or pipeline relocation. By including a countered flange into your plumbing arrangement, you can get rid of common installment challenges and accomplish a professional-quality result easily.

    Another specialized option worth taking into consideration is the repair work flange, additionally known as a repair service ring or spacer ring. Repair flanges are particularly made to deal with problems such as fractured or broken toilet flanges without the requirement for considerable plumbing alterations. These versatile parts can be installed directly over the existing flange, providing a strong and reliable base for securing the toilet in position. Repair flanges been available in different dimensions and setups to accommodate different flange sizes and installment demands, making them a practical and affordable option for fixing flange-related issues. Whether you're taking care of a small flange repair work or an extra intricate plumbing issue, including specialized choices like countered and repair work flanges can streamline the installation procedure and ensure resilient efficiency for your bathroom fixtures.

    TOILET REPAIR HOW TO REPLACE A BROKEN TOILET FLANGE


    First remove the toilet. Turn off the water line, flush the toilet, and remove the water line from the bottom of the toilet tank. Have bucket handy, as water will come out of the tank. Sponge out as much water from the tank and bowl as you can. A handyman trick is to use a wet dry shop vac to suck all the water out of the bowl and tank.


    Remove the nuts on each side of the base of the toilet. These nuts-bolts attach the toilet to the flange. You may have to use a saw to cut the nuts off, which is ok, because you are going to put in new toilet bolts and nuts. The flange, when brand new, is attached to the waste pipe. Many times it rusts or snaps off. Tilt the toilet on its side and move out of the way. Have a helper assist you in moving the toilet, they are heavy and bulky.


    Use a putty knife to remove the wax ring residue from the exposed flange and inspect the flange and surrounding area. What is key here is if the wood subfloor is rotted. If this is the case, you will have to cut out the surrounding subfloor and replace it with new plywood, then fix the flange.



    Thankfully on this home improvement project, the subfloor was fine, just the flange fell apart. Go to your hardware store and buy a Super Ring Replacement Toilet Ring. There are several models by different suppliers, don't buy the cheapest one, its your toilet, remember...



    Also at the hardware store buy new toilet mounting bolts, they usually come in a package with the nuts and washers.


    Put the toilet mounting bolts in the flange pointing up, and use some wax from the old wax ring to hold them in place. Place the super ring replacement toilet ring over the waste line, making sure the mounting bolts are in the same place as the original bolts were, one bolt on each side of the flange.



    Screw the new flange into the subfloor. You may have to use a hammer drill to drill through existing tile flooring or cement substrate. Set the new toilet wax ring onto the flange on the base of the toilet, and guide the toilet back onto the super ring, making sure the toilet mounting bolts are lined up with the mount holes in the toilet base. The super ring toilet ring allows for you to adjust the location of the bolts.
